ENVIRONMENTAL ISSUES - WE KNOW OUR RESPONSIBILITY
The guideline for Sormat concerning environmental issues is the ISO 14001 system. The world’s most widely used standard on environmental issues provides a systematic way of controlling our impact on the environment
in all our actions.
At Sormat we constantly seek to develop our processes in order to improve our environmental performance. Not only we are committed to fulfilling all environmental requirements prescribed by laws and regulations, but
we also try to use natural resources economically. In 2007 Sormat introduced a new heating boiler, which uses a renewable energy source (wood) as fuel. As a result, we produce no carbon dioxide. Our energy consumption has also decreased by approximately 5 %.
In recent years, Sormat has also developed its waste sorting to even exceed the demands stated in the ISO 14001 standard. Our efficient waste sorting has radically diminished the amount of unsorted waste as more and more
material is being recycled.
All Sormat products are designed and manufactured according to customer demands, taking the environmental impact during the life cycle of the product into account. Manufacturing processes are planned and carried out so as to minimize our environmental impact.
